[Pidgin] #9681: MSN unable to delete offline messages

Pidgin trac at pidgin.im
Mon Jul 13 13:48:56 EDT 2009


#9681: MSN unable to delete offline messages
------------------------+---------------------------------------------------
 Reporter:  darkrain42  |     Owner:  khc  
     Type:  defect      |    Status:  new  
Component:  MSN         |   Version:  2.5.8
 Keywords:              |  
------------------------+---------------------------------------------------
 There were two reports in #pidgin within a few minutes that offline
 messages are causing Pidgin to disconnect from MSN.

 I have a full (>1 MB) debug log from one of the users, but here is the
 SOAP section that shows the server error (this shouldn't cause us to
 disconnect, at the very least; aMSN is also experiencing this issue but
 doesn't disconnect. The official client is able to delete the messages.).

 It's also likely this is just a server-side bug and there's absolutely
 nothing we can do.

 {{{
 (19:30:39) msn: Delete single OIM Message {E29170EE-
 87E7-4465-A3C0-A30D293BCD8D}
 (19:30:39) dnsquery: Performing DNS lookup for rsi.hotmail.com
 (19:30:39) dnsquery: IP resolved for rsi.hotmail.com
 (19:30:39) proxy: Attempting connection to 65.54.238.254
 (19:30:39) proxy: Connecting to rsi.hotmail.com:443 with no proxy
 (19:30:39) proxy: Connection in progress
 (19:30:39) proxy: Connecting to rsi.hotmail.com:443.
 (19:30:39) util: Writing file prefs.xml to directory C:\Documents and
 Settings\Administrator\Application Data\.purple
 (19:30:39) util: Writing file C:\Documents and
 Settings\Administrator\Application Data\.purple\prefs.xml
 (19:30:39) nss: subject=CN=rsi.hotmail.com,OU=MSN
 Hotmail,O=Microsoft,L=Mountain View,ST=California,C=US issuer=CN=Microsoft
 Secure Server Authority,DC=redmond,DC=corp,DC=microsoft,DC=com
 (19:30:39) nss: subject=CN=Microsoft Secure Server
 Authority,DC=redmond,DC=corp,DC=microsoft,DC=com issuer=CN=Microsoft
 Internet Authority
 (19:30:39) nss: subject=CN=Microsoft Internet Authority issuer=CN=GTE
 CyberTrust Global Root,OU="GTE CyberTrust Solutions, Inc.",O=GTE
 Corporation,C=US
 (19:30:39) nss: subject=CN=GTE CyberTrust Global Root,OU="GTE CyberTrust
 Solutions, Inc.",O=GTE Corporation,C=US issuer=CN=GTE CyberTrust Global
 Root,OU="GTE CyberTrust Solutions, Inc.",O=GTE Corporation,C=US
 (19:30:39) certificate/x509/tls_cached: Starting verify for
 rsi.hotmail.com
 (19:30:39) certificate/x509/tls_cached: Checking for cached cert...
 (19:30:39) certificate/x509/tls_cached: ...Found cached cert
 (19:30:39) nss/x509: Loading certificate from C:\Documents and
 Settings\Administrator\Application
 Data\.purple\certificates\x509\tls_peers\rsi.hotmail.com
 (19:30:39) certificate/x509/tls_cached: Peer cert matched cached
 (19:30:39) certificate: Successfully verified certificate for
 rsi.hotmail.com
 (19:30:39) soap: POST //rsi/rsi.asmx HTTP/1.1

 SOAPAction: http://www.hotmail.msn.com/ws/2004/09/oim/rsi/DeleteMessages

 Content-Type:text/xml; charset=utf-8

 User-Agent: Mozilla/4.0 (compatible; MSIE 6.0; Windows NT 5.1)

 Accept: */*

 Host: rsi.hotmail.com

 Content-Length: 823

 Connection: Keep-Alive

 Cache-Control: no-cache



 <soap:Envelope xmlns:xsi='http://www.w3.org/2001/XMLSchema-instance'
 xmlns:soap='http://schemas.xmlsoap.org/soap/envelope/'
 xmlns:xsd='http://www.w3.org/2001/XMLSchema'><soap:Header><PassportCookie
 xmlns='http://www.hotmail.msn.com/ws/2004/09/oim/rsi'><t>9abgBAGjNExyRS7E4X9zuE6DDIQNNfZ2A5471Zy3V33NltEw4Ml6iTUtImEqGhwwgqucCzplPt6IUSY5KLyR2rPSCccHYh2YfUWbYP9ExSroc75rPEWD6A1DI9N6olWve6rSp8SYcnqM4$</t><p>9UX2ggI7VFCTYOZ7BLnZjlcHm*!Z3Ujm6y5Uu5lTe9lQ6OpOG6eucGFSkDJyMEBloHZijjU15zqznpqA4b6zqsWbdpFPwXYXyyQwpsSpIkiZCRvAnnTuHXe1mHSsRKn19lotLO4KHZd2zoDcOH884k3cBaWNvPLBPSg85QgkFcb40$</p></PassportCookie></soap:Header><soap:Body><DeleteMessages
 xmlns='http://www.hotmail.msn.com/ws/2004/09/oim/rsi'><messageIds><messageId>C9D65593-A3C2
 -436B-8D2A-
 DB59B1F654B9</messageId></messageIds></DeleteMessages></soap:Body></soap:Envelope>
 (19:30:39) GLib: g_source_remove: assertion `tag > 0' failed
 (19:30:39) soap: read 3347 bytes
 (19:30:39) soap: current HTTP/1.1 503 Service Unavailable

 Connection: close

 Date: Mon, 13 Jul 2009 17:32:06 GMT

 Server: Microsoft-IIS/6.0

 P3P:CP="BUS CUR CONo FIN IVDo ONL OUR PHY SAMo TELo"

 xxn:32

 X-Powered-By: ASP.NET

 X-AspNet-Version: 1.1.4322

 Cache-Control: private

 Content-Type: text/html; charset=utf-8

 Content-Length: 3029



 <html>

     <head>

         <title>Runtime Error</title>

         <style>

                 body {font-family:"Verdana";font-weight:normal;font-size:
 .7em;color:black;}

                 p {font-family:"Verdana";font-weight:normal;color:black
 ;margin-top: -5px}

                 b {font-family:"Verdana";font-weight:bold;color:black
 ;margin-top: -5px}

                 H1 { font-family:"Verdana";font-weight:normal;font-
 size:18pt;color:red }

                 H2 { font-family:"Verdana";font-weight:normal;font-
 size:14pt;color:maroon }

                 pre {font-family:"Lucida Console";font-size: .9em}

                 .marker {font-weight: bold; color: black;text-decoration:
 none;}

                 .version {color: gray;}

                 .error {margin-bottom: 10px;}

                 .expandable { text-decoration:underline; font-weight:bold;
 color:navy; cursor:hand; }

         </style>

     </head>



     <body bgcolor="white">



             <span><H1>Server Error in '/RSI' Application.<hr width=100%
 size=1 color=silver></H1>



             <h2> <i>Runtime Error</i> </h2></span>



             <font face="Arial, Helvetica, Geneva, SunSans-Regular, sans-
 serif ">



             <b> Description: </b>An application error occurred on the
 server. The current custom error settings for this application prevent the
 details of the application error from being viewed remotely (for security
 reasons). It could, however, be viewed by browsers running on the local
 server machine.

             <br><br>



             <b>Details:</b> To enable the details of this specific error
 message to be viewable on remote machines, please create a
 <customErrors> tag within a "web.config" configuration
 file located in the root directory of the current web application. This
 <customErrors> tag should then have its "mode" attribute
 set to "Off".<br><br>



             <table width=100% bgcolor="#ffffcc">

                <tr>

                   <td>

                       <code><pre>



 <!-- Web.Config Configuration File -->



 <configuration>

     <system.web>

         <customErrors mode="Off"/>

     </system.web>

 </configuration></pre></code>



                   </td>

                </tr>

             </table>



             <br>



             <b>Notes:</b> The current error page you are seeing can be
 replaced by a custom error page by modifying the
 "defaultRedirect" attribute of the application's
 <customErrors> configuration tag to point to a custom error page
 URL.<br><br>



             <table width=100% bgcolor="#ffffcc">

                <tr>

                   <td>

                       <code><pre>



 <!-- Web.Config Configuration File -->



 <configuration>

     <system.web>

         <customErrors mode="RemoteOnly"
 defaultRedirect="mycustompage.htm"/>

     </system.web>

 </configuration></pre></code>



                   </td>

                </tr>

             </table>



             <br>



     </body>

 </html>


 (19:30:39) msn: C: SB 001: OUT
 (19:30:39) msn: C: SB 001: OUT
 (19:30:39) msn: End User Display
 (19:30:39) msn: C: SB 001: OUT
 (19:30:39) msn: destroy httpconn (01D19F78)
 (19:30:39) msn: C: NS 000: OUT
 (19:30:39) account: Disconnecting account 00CB1D68
 (19:30:39) connection: Disconnecting connection 01A7EF88
 (19:30:39) connection: Deactivating keepalive.
 (19:30:39) msn: destroy the OIM 01DC70B0
 (19:30:39) msn: destroy httpconn (01C98C38)
 (19:30:39) connection: Destroying connection 01A7EF88
 }}}

-- 
Ticket URL: <http://developer.pidgin.im/ticket/9681>
Pidgin <http://pidgin.im>
Pidgin


More information about the Tracker mailing list